如何通过优化网站ARIA功能提升无障碍阅读体验?

2026-06-07 13:201阅读0评论SEO问题
  • 内容介绍
  • 文章标签
  • 相关推荐

先说说为什么我对ARIA有点小激动

哎呀, 站在键盘前敲敲敲,我的脑子里突然冒出一句——“如果网站能听懂我的心情,那该多好!”于是我把目光投向了ARIA这玩意儿到底是啥?简单说就是给屏幕阅读器装上了“翻译机”, 火候不够。 让它们能把网页的乱七八糟变成可读的句子。别看它名字拗口,实际操作起来却像在给老旧的自行车装上电瓶——嗞嗞嗞立马飞起来。 呃, 好啦,不管你是前端大牛还是刚入门的小萌新,只要记住两件事——「语义」和「唯一」,剩下的一切都是实验与调试。打开 Chrome 开发者工具里的无障碍树, 一遍遍敲敲键盘,你会发现那条隐藏在代码背后的温暖光束正慢慢照亮整个页面歇了吧...。 想象一下 你的导航栏是个热闹的市场,没有指路牌的话,盲人用户只能靠耳朵随便逛。加上role="navigation"后他们立刻知道这里是买东西还是找厕所。顺便提醒一下:如果已经用了标签, 就别再套一层role="navigation"了会显得很尴尬,你我共勉。。

© 2026 无障碍爱好者 联盟   

如何通过优化网站ARIA功能提升无障碍阅读体验?

1. 给导航栏加上

1. 给导航栏加上 咱就是说吧, 有时候觉得搞这些细节真的挺烦人的。但是想想那些需要屏幕阅读器才能访问的同学啊!他们是真的需要我们的帮助。所以别小看这个role="navigation", 它就像给导航栏贴了个醒目的标牌子一样方便大家辨认方向。

2. 按钮和链接必须拥有明确的文本或aria-label

2. 按钮和链接必须拥有明确的文本或aria-label 害啊... 你知道吗?很多时候屏幕阅读器只会说“按钮”或者“链接”,根本不知道你在说什么!那样就跟你在黑暗中摸索一样吧!所以一定要配上文字描述或者aria-label告诉用户这是什么按钮、什么链接啊。比如你想让一个按钮显示“提交”,那就写成``这样就行了。 哎呀 说到这里 我突然想起小时候玩弹珠的时候,总会把最亮的那个挑出来然后狠狠地扔进墙角。现在回头看看自己的网站, 也该挑出那些最亮眼、 礼貌吗? 最易被盲人用户捕捉的信息块儿, 好好地给它们披上一层柔软且清晰的 ARIA 外衣,让每一次点击都像被温柔拥抱一样舒服。 说实话 这点真的挺重要的哦!别忽略了!你懂的!

3. 用//

⚡️提醒⚡️:这些原生语义标签已经自带了角色属性,别再硬塞, 否则搜索引擎会皱眉头;你的网站SEO指数可能会掉进黑洞!不对不对... 我好像又跑题了... 但是话说回来 这些语义标签真的很重要啊!它们就像建筑中的骨架一样支撑着整个页面结构。而且它们自带的角色属性已经很完美了嘛! 所以咱要尽量用原生标签来组织内容哦! 不然就显得有点...呃...不太专业了?哈哈! 比如说像`
`这个标签代表着页面的主要内容区域;``代表独立的文章块;`
如何通过优化网站ARIA功能提升无障碍阅读体验?

标签:无障碍

先说说为什么我对ARIA有点小激动

哎呀, 站在键盘前敲敲敲,我的脑子里突然冒出一句——“如果网站能听懂我的心情,那该多好!”于是我把目光投向了ARIA这玩意儿到底是啥?简单说就是给屏幕阅读器装上了“翻译机”, 火候不够。 让它们能把网页的乱七八糟变成可读的句子。别看它名字拗口,实际操作起来却像在给老旧的自行车装上电瓶——嗞嗞嗞立马飞起来。 呃, 好啦,不管你是前端大牛还是刚入门的小萌新,只要记住两件事——「语义」和「唯一」,剩下的一切都是实验与调试。打开 Chrome 开发者工具里的无障碍树, 一遍遍敲敲键盘,你会发现那条隐藏在代码背后的温暖光束正慢慢照亮整个页面歇了吧...。 想象一下 你的导航栏是个热闹的市场,没有指路牌的话,盲人用户只能靠耳朵随便逛。加上role="navigation"后他们立刻知道这里是买东西还是找厕所。顺便提醒一下:如果已经用了标签, 就别再套一层role="navigation"了会显得很尴尬,你我共勉。。

© 2026 无障碍爱好者 联盟   

如何通过优化网站ARIA功能提升无障碍阅读体验?

1. 给导航栏加上

1. 给导航栏加上 咱就是说吧, 有时候觉得搞这些细节真的挺烦人的。但是想想那些需要屏幕阅读器才能访问的同学啊!他们是真的需要我们的帮助。所以别小看这个role="navigation", 它就像给导航栏贴了个醒目的标牌子一样方便大家辨认方向。

2. 按钮和链接必须拥有明确的文本或aria-label

2. 按钮和链接必须拥有明确的文本或aria-label 害啊... 你知道吗?很多时候屏幕阅读器只会说“按钮”或者“链接”,根本不知道你在说什么!那样就跟你在黑暗中摸索一样吧!所以一定要配上文字描述或者aria-label告诉用户这是什么按钮、什么链接啊。比如你想让一个按钮显示“提交”,那就写成``这样就行了。 哎呀 说到这里 我突然想起小时候玩弹珠的时候,总会把最亮的那个挑出来然后狠狠地扔进墙角。现在回头看看自己的网站, 也该挑出那些最亮眼、 礼貌吗? 最易被盲人用户捕捉的信息块儿, 好好地给它们披上一层柔软且清晰的 ARIA 外衣,让每一次点击都像被温柔拥抱一样舒服。 说实话 这点真的挺重要的哦!别忽略了!你懂的!

3. 用//

⚡️提醒⚡️:这些原生语义标签已经自带了角色属性,别再硬塞, 否则搜索引擎会皱眉头;你的网站SEO指数可能会掉进黑洞!不对不对... 我好像又跑题了... 但是话说回来 这些语义标签真的很重要啊!它们就像建筑中的骨架一样支撑着整个页面结构。而且它们自带的角色属性已经很完美了嘛! 所以咱要尽量用原生标签来组织内容哦! 不然就显得有点...呃...不太专业了?哈哈! 比如说像`
`这个标签代表着页面的主要内容区域;``代表独立的文章块;`
如何通过优化网站ARIA功能提升无障碍阅读体验?

标签:无障碍